Best Plants for Office Fluorescent Lighting
Not all plants can survive in the low-light conditions of an office environment. Here are some of the best plants for office fluorescent lighting:
1. Snake Plant
The snake plant, also known as Mother-in-Law’s Tongue, is a hardy plant that can tolerate low light and infrequent watering. It’s a great choice for busy offices as it requires minimal care.
2. ZZ Plant
The ZZ plant is another low-maintenance option for office spaces. It can thrive in fluorescent lighting and doesn’t require much watering. Plus, it’s a great air purifier.
3. Peace Lily
The peace lily is a beautiful plant that can add a touch of elegance to your office. It can tolerate low light but requires more frequent watering than the snake plant or ZZ plant.
4. Spider Plant
The spider plant is a classic office plant that can thrive in fluorescent lighting. It’s easy to care for and produces small white flowers, adding a pop of color to your workspace.
5. Pothos
The pothos, also known as Devil’s Ivy, is a popular choice for office spaces. It can tolerate low light and infrequent watering, making it a great option for busy offices.
